Shipping containers are permitted to be stacked up to four containers in height. <br /> <br />8. Shipping containers will be stacked in a "pyramid" appearance along the front of <br />the site. The initial row shall not exceed two containers in height, with each <br />successive interior row gaining one container in height to a maximum of four <br />containers in height. For the sides beyond the front area, the 'pyramid' appearance <br />shall not be required. <br />9. Landscaping/screening will be required adjacent to residential area. <br />10. a) Minimum exterior wall standards shall be one hundred percent (100%) <br />masonry or glass. Front and side walls, which may be seen from any public <br />thoroughfare, excluding doors, windows, and window walls, shall be constructed <br />of brick, stone, masonry, or pre-cast concrete panels. <br /> <br />b) Existing buildings shall also conform to this requirement upon expansion of <br />over one third (1/3) of an area of improvement/development. <br /> <br />c) In case of structural damage to the front of the building due to fire, flood, or <br />other reasons, and the cost of redevelopment is in excess of 50% of the value, <br />the structure shall conform to the above requirements. <br /> <br />The above provisions shall apply to all new developments and buildings. The following <br />are exempt from the above requirements, unless required by the adopted building codes. <br /> <br />i) Any pre-existing building that contains a single business or multiple <br />businesses and has a footprint of over 50,000 square feet. <br /> <br />ii) Multiple pre-existing buildings and/or multiple pre-existing businesses on a single <br />site or parcel of land. <br /> <br />iii) Existing shopping centers and business parks. <br /> <br />iv) Franchise businesses with an established theme. <br /> <br />(Ord.
